Today we’d like to introduce you to Kami Vanous.
Kami, can you briefly walk us through your story – how you started and how you got to where you are today.
I am a professional photographer based in Littleton, Colorado. I live here with my amazing husband, our two gorgeous littles and one crazy-cute rescue mutt named Jake. I grew up by the ocean and still have saltwater running through my veins. I never feel more alive than when I’m on a boat or the beach. I love dogs, babies, music, coffee and creating beautiful things.
I began my photography journey in a darkroom with film when I was a teenager and went on to earn a Bachelor of Science degree in Business Administration from Pepperdine University. I have spent more than 25 years curating the aesthetic and style I’m now recognized for.
We’re always bombarded by how great it is to pursue your passion, etc – but we’ve spoken with enough people to know that it’s not always easy. Overall, would you say things have been easy for you?
Being a female business owner with two young children isn’t always easy but it has been one of the most rewarding things I’ve ever done. I launched my business more than ten years ago and I’m proud that with the help of my very supportive husband and the best, most loyal clients, I’ve been blessed to have built a successful business.
